WebFind the total square feet of the wall (s) by multiplying ceiling height by total wall length. Subtract areas that will not be covered. (Standard doors are about 3 x 7 feet or 21square feet; standard windows about 3 x 4 or 12 square feet.) These calculations give the total number of square feet to be covered. Web3 okt. 2024 · To calculate the square feet of a room that is rectangular or square, simply multiply the length of the room by the width. So, if a room is 10 feet long and 12 feet wide, merely multiply 10 by 12 to get 120 square feet. If the room has alcoves, measure those separately and add them to the overall square footage of the room. WebHere is an example of how the square footage for a loft should be calculated. Web18 apr. 2024 · To measure commercial square footage for a rectangular space, multiply the length of the room in feet by its width. For example, a room that is 12 feet long by 12 feet wide is 144 square feet. For L-shaped or divided spaces, you can measure rectangles of space independently and then sum the areas to get a total area measurement.
